ALDI Likely To Make Big Move Into Phoenix Area
Reports say ALDI is likely to open up to 40 branches in Arizona by 2020.

PHOENIX, AZ — Arizona is the latest location German grocery giant ALDI is eyeing for expansion, with more than several locations in mind. ALDI is looking at eight different spots for now, with its regional headquarters and distribution center likely landing in Goodyear.
KTAR reported that ALDI may open as many as 40 stores by 2020. The grocer has not officially announced plans to move into Arizona, but applications, permits and design submissions show that ALDI is seriously considering the expansion.
If you haven't heard of ALDI, it's a grocery chain that advertises itself as one that cuts costs in order to keep customers paying low prices. Customers bring their own bags, or buy them at the store. Speaking of bags, you'll be filling them yourself, as the store doesn't have baggers, another cost saver.

For shopping carts, customers are required to insert a quarter into a locking system which releases a cart, and releases the quarter when the cart is returned.

ALDI typically has fewer selections than many of the other big box stores, and offers a brand of its own, KTAR reported.
ALDI has almost 1,700 stores in the U.S., AZ Central reported.
According to AZ Central, here's a list of potential ALDI locations and some expect square-footage measurements:
Phoenix
- 1401 E. Bell Rd. in the north side at 22,399 square feet.
- Corner of 59th Avenue and Baseline Road in Laveen.
Tempe
- The city approved remodeling design for a building at 1715 E. Southern Ave. for a 27.572 square-foot store.
Peoria
- The store's expected to be part of a new development on Lake Pleasant Pkwy. near Happy Valley Road.
Glendale
- The store would be at the northeast corner of 67th Avenue and Thunderbird Road as part of a commercial development.
Chandler
- At the northwest corner of Queen Creek and Gilbert roads, the store would open as part of the development the Rockefeller Chandler Crossroads. It would be 22,152 square feet.
Gilbert
- Under review is a proposal for development at 1225 N. Arizona Ave., which would be a 22,435 square-foot ALDI with other shops.
Goodyear
- The regional headquarters and distribution center would go along Loop 303, as well as a 22,152 square-foot store at Estrella Commons Goodyear.
Buckeye
- The store would be at the intersection of Watson and Yuma roads, as well as other businesses in a commercial corner off of I-10.
